April 13, 2026No Comments

Cost of Developing a Recruitment CRM System

Cost of Developing a Recruitment CRM System

Recruitment agencies in the UAE are facing a growing need to manage candidates, clients, and job pipelines efficiently. A recruitment CRM system helps firms organize these processes.

The cost of developing a recruitment CRM software varies widely. Factors such as the number of features, complexity, required integrations, software customization, user roles, and access levels directly influence the investment required.

This guide provides a clear breakdown of CRM development in the UAE, including typical pricing ranges, key cost drivers, and essential features to consider.

What is a Recruitment CRM System?

A recruitment CRM system is a software solution designed to help recruitment agencies manage relationships with candidates, clients, and job openings in a centralized platform. Not to be confused with a simple ATS, a recruitment CRM focuses specifically on the hiring process, providing tools to track candidate interactions, manage client accounts, and maintain a smooth hiring pipeline.

It is important to distinguish between a CRM and an application tracking system (ATS). While an ATS primarily focuses on collecting applications, tracking candidate progress, and managing job openings, a CRM goes further by nurturing relationships, segmenting candidates based on skills or preferences, and automating follow-ups.

Recruiters who implement CRM systems reduce up to 57% of the administrative time previously spent on manual tasks, allowing teams to focus more on candidate engagement and strategic hiring activities.

In practice, many agencies use both systems together, but a CRM offers the added advantage of building long-term candidate and client engagement. Recruitment agencies can use a CRM system in several ways. It can streamline candidate communication through automated emails or messaging, organize jobs and pipelines for multiple recruiters, and provide analytics that help agencies understand which sourcing channels deliver the best candidates.

For firms in Dubai, Abu Dhabi, and Sharjah, investing in custom CRM development services ensures that the system aligns precisely with local recruitment practices. Considering the custom CRM development cost in 2026, agencies can plan for features and integrations that fit their size, hiring volume, and future growth.

Why Recruitment Agencies Need a CRM

Recruitment agencies handle large volumes of candidates and multiple client accounts, which makes it difficult to maintain consistent communication and track progress.

A recruitment CRM allows agencies to manage candidate relationships more effectively, with strong, detailed profiles, previous interactions, and preferences in one centralized system.

In addition to relationship management, a CRM provides clear visibility into the recruitment pipeline. Recruiters can see which positions are actively being filled, which candidates are in the interview stage, and where bottlenecks occur.

Automation is another major advantage of a recruitment CRM. Routine tasks such as sending follow-up emails, scheduling interviews, and updating candidate statuses can be handled automatically, which frees recruiters to focus on strategic activities such as sourcing top talent and building client connections.

Key Features that Impact Recruitment CRM Development Cost

The cost of developing recruitment CRM software depends heavily on the features included. Each functionality requires different levels of design, coding, and integration, which influence both initial development and long-term maintenance. Agencies need to prioritize features based on their workflow needs, candidate volume, and business goals.

1. Candidate Management System

A candidate management system is the core of any recruitment CRM. It allows recruiters to store and organize detailed profiles, including work history, skills, education, and previous interactions. This system’s centralized database eliminates the need for scattered spreadsheets or multiple platforms and ensures that all team members have access to consistent and updated candidate information.

2. Job & Pipeline Tracking

A CRM allows agencies to visualize each job opening, monitor its status, and see which candidates are in which stage of the recruitment process. Pipeline tracking also provides managers with insights into the workload distribution. Recruiters can quickly identify roles that need additional attention, forecast hiring timelines, and allocate resources more effectively.

3. Communication Tools

Effective communication is critical in recruitment. A CRM with built-in communication tools allows recruiters to contact candidates and clients directly through email, SMS, or WhatsApp, all from a single platform. Advanced communication tools also include templates, automated follow-ups, and tracking of all interactions. Recruiters can see which messages were opened, responded to, or ignored.

4. Automation & AI Features

Tasks such as scheduling interviews, sending reminders, or updating candidate statuses can be handled automatically. AI-driven features further enhance recruitment efficiency. Predictive analytics can suggest top candidates for a role, and chatbots can provide instant responses to candidate queries.

5. Reporting & Analytics

Reporting and analytics tools give agencies insight into their recruitment performance. Dashboards can show metrics such as time-to-fill, candidate conversion rates, and source effectiveness, which help managers make informed decisions. Custom reports can also be generated for clients to demonstrate transparency and accountability.

6. Integrations

Integrations allow a CRM to connect with external platforms like LinkedIn, job boards, or HR software. These connections enable automatic import of the candidate profiles, syncing of job postings, and centralized tracking of applications.

Related Read: How Businesses in the UAE Automate Operations with Custom Software

Cost of Developing a Recruitment CRM System

The cost of building a recruitment CRM system is not fixed, and that is where many agencies get confused. The final investment depends on how you want the system to function in your day-to-day operations. A small agency that only needs candidate tracking and basic communication will spend significantly less than a growing firm that requires automation, integrations, and advanced reporting.

In 2026, most businesses are moving toward custom CRM software because it aligns better with their workflows, but that also means the pricing depends on depth.

Another important factor is how early you think about scalability. Many agencies initially aim for a lower budget but later realize they need additional features, which increases overall costs. A well-planned CRM, even if it costs more upfront, often reduces long-term expenses by avoiding rebuilds or constant upgrades.

To make this easier to understand, recruitment CRM development is usually divided into three clear cost ranges.

Basic CRM: AED 29000 – AED 55000

A basic CRM is suitable for a small recruitment agency or start-ups that are just beginning to structure their hiring process. At this level, the system usually includes candidate data storage, simple pipeline tracking, and basic communication features such as email integration.

However, these systems are limited in flexibility. They work well for managing a small number of roles but can quickly become restrictive as the agency grows.

Mid-Level CRM: AED 55000 – AED 147000

A mid-level CRM is where most recruitment agencies operate once they start scaling. At this stage, the system includes more structured workflows, automation features, reporting dashboards, and integrations with job boards or platforms like LinkedIn.

The level requires more detailed planning because the CRM is no longer just a tracking tool; it becomes part of daily operations.

Advanced CRM (AI-Powered): AED 147000 – 367000+

An advanced recruitment CRM is built for agencies that handle high volumes of candidates or operate across multiple regions. These systems include AI-driven features such as candidate matching, predictive analytics, automated workflows, and advanced reporting.

At this level, the CRM becomes a strategic asset rather than just an operational tool. I can reduce manual workload, improve placement speed, and provide insights that directly impact revenue. The higher cost is justified by long-term efficiency and scalability.

Factors Affecting Recruitment CRM Development Cost

Each decision you make during planning, from design to integrations, directly impacts both the initial investment and long-term expenses. Many agencies underestimate these variables and end up exceeding their budget because they did not account for how each component adds to development time and technical effort.

It is also important to understand that cost is not only about building the system but also about how well it performs over time.

Poor requirements management is a primary cause of project failure, with 47% of unsuccessful projects failing due to inaccurate requirements.

Let’s take a brief look at the factors that affect recruitment software development differently.

1. Feature Complexity

Basic features such as candidate storage or simple tracking require less development effort, while advanced functionalities like automation, AI-based recommendations, or custom workflows demand more time, testing, and technical expertise.

2. UI/UX Design

A simple interface may reduce initial costs, but it can slow down recruiters if navigation is not intuitive. While a well-designed UI/UX requires user research, wireframing, and testing, which adds to the budget. However, this investment improves productivity and reduces training time.

3. Third-Party Integrations

Integrating your CRM with external platforms such as LinkedIn, job boards, or email systems adds another layer of cost. Each integration requires API connectivity, data synchronization, and ongoing maintenance to ensure everything works smoothly.

4. Development Team Location

Teams in regions with higher operational costs typically charge more, while offshore teams usually offer lower rates. However, costs should not be the only factor. Agencies investing in CRM development in Abu Dhabi or Dubai usually prioritizes experience, communication, and understanding of local recruitment processes to ensure the system meets their business needs smoothly.

5. Custom vs. Pre-Built Solutions

Choosing between a custom-built CRM and a pre-built solution significantly affects cost. Pre-built systems are more affordable initially but come with limitations in customization and scalability. While a custom CRM requires a high upfront investment, it allows you to design workflows, features, and integrations based on your exact requirements.

6. Maintenance & Scalability

Ongoing maintenance, updates, and system improvements are necessary to keep the CRM running efficiently. As your agency grows, the system must handle more users, data, and integrations, which requires a scalable architecture. Planning for scalability early can increase initial costs slightly but prevent expensive upgrades or system rebuilds in the future.

Custom Recruitment CRM vs. SaaS Solutions

Recruitment agencies face a key decision when investing in a CRM: whether to go for a custom-built CRM or a ready-made SaaS solution.

  • Custom CRMs are designed specifically for an agency’s unique processes, offering complete flexibility in workflows, integrations, and automation.
  • SaaS CRMs are subscription-based platforms that provide standard features out of the box but have limited customization.

The choice affects long-term scalability, efficiency, and how well the system fits daily recruitment operations in cities like Dubai, Abu Dhabi, and Sharjah.

Factors Custom CRM SaaS CRM
Cost High upfront investment Monthly subscription fees
Flexibility Fully customizable to match workflows Limited customization; constrained by platform
Scalability Can scale with growing agency needs Platform-dependent; may require switching or add-ons
Integration Tailored integrations with job boards, LinkedIn, and internal systems Limited to supported third-party integrations
Ownership Full control over data and features Vendor controls platform updates and restrictions
Long-term Value High ROI if scaled effectively Lower initial cost but may incur additional fees for growth

Hidden Recruitment CRM Development Costs to Consider

When planning a recruitment CRM, agencies focus on development costs but overlook ongoing expenses that can impact the budget. Even well-planned custom CRM software can become costly if these elements are ignored, so it’s important to include them in the overall project estimation.

  • Hosting fees for a cloud of dedicated servers.
  • Ongoing maintenance to fix bugs and keep the system smooth.
  • Updates for new features or workflow changes.
  • Training staff to use the system efficiently.
  • API costs for integrations with LinkedIn, job boards, or email systems.

How to Reduce CRM Development Cost

Recruitment agencies can manage development costs effectively by starting with a minimum viable product (MVP) that includes only the most basic communication tools.

By prioritizing core features first, agencies can launch quickly, test workflows, and gather feedback. Using a scalable architecture from the beginning means making sure that the system can grow with the business. For agencies investing in CRM development in Dubai, Abu Dhabi, or Sharjah, this approach balances cost control with future flexibility, which provides a practical roadmap for building a system that meets both current and long-term recruitment needs.

Recruitment CRM Cost in the UAE

In the UAE market, the cost of building a custom recruitment CRM system reflects both regional demand and higher development standards. According to UAE-specific development guides, a custom CRM built for local business needs can range significantly based on features, integrations, and scale.

Basic Custom CRM Projects

Basic custom CRM projects in the UAE typically start around AED 45,000 to AED 90,000 (roughly $12,000 to $24,500), which usually covers core features like candidate and job management with simple dashboards.

Mid-Level Custom CRM Systems

Mid-level custom CRM systems with automation, reporting, and basic integrations generally fall between AED 90,000 and AED 220,000 (about $24,500 – $60,000).

Enterprise Custom CRM Systems

At the high end, enterprise-grade systems with advanced workflows, AI, multi-branch support, and complex APIs can run from AED 220,000 up to AED 600,000+ (around $60,000 to $163,000+).

Is Investing in a Recruitment CRM Worth It?

Investing in a recruitment CRM delivers measurable value that goes beyond just software costs. Agencies save significant time by automating repetitive tasks like candidate follow-ups, interview scheduling, and status updates.

This efficiency directly translates into faster placements and improved client satisfaction, which ultimately drives revenue growth. In high-expecting markets like Dubai, Abu Dhabi, and Sharjah, agencies that implement a well-designed CRM often see a clear return on the investment.

Conclusion

As explained in the blog, the cost of developing a recruitment CRM system mainly depends on features, integrations, automation, and the level of customization required.

Basic systems can start from around $8,000 – $15,000, mid-level solutions range between $15,000 and $40,000, and advanced AI-powered CRMs can exceed $100,000.

While the investment may seem significant, the benefits often outweigh that upfront cost. For agencies looking to implement a system customized to their unique workflows, DynamoLogic Solutions offers custom CRM software development services in the UAE, including recruitment CRM software.

Ready to Transform Your Recruitment Process?

Let’s discuss your recruitment challenges and create a CRM solution that fits your workflow perfectly.

FAQs

What is a recruitment CRM?

A recruitment CRM is a software system that helps agencies manage candidate relationships, client accounts, and job pipelines in one place. It tracks interactions, automates follow-ups, and organizes data.

What does CRM stand for in recruitment?

In recruitment, CRM stands for Candidate Relationship Management. It emphasizes nurturing relationships with both candidates and clients, rather than just tracking applications.

What does a recruitment CRM cost?

The cost of a recruitment CRM depends on the complexity and level of customization. Basic systems start around $8,000 to $15,000, mid-level CRMs range from $15,000 to $40,000, and advanced, AI-powered solutions can exceed $100,000.

What is the difference between ATS and CRM?

An Application Tracking System (ATS) focuses on collecting applications, managing job postings, and tracking candidates’ progress throughout the hiring process. A CRM manages relationships, segments candidates, automates communications, and provides insights to improve engagement and placement speed.

How much does CRM development in Sharjah cost for recruitment agencies?

The cost of CRM development in Sharjah depends on the agency’s requirements and customization level. Basic recruitment CRMs typically start around AED 45,000 ($12,000), mid-level can cost around AED 220,000 ($60,000), and advanced CRMs can cost around AED 600,000 ($163,000).

Leave a Reply

Your email address will not be published. Required fields are marked *

© 2026 Dynamologic Solutions All rights reserved.